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will assess the damage and create a customized plan to address the issue. We’ll identify the source of the leak and find out the best course of action to prevent further damage. This step is crucial in ensuring your home is restored correctly and efficiently.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using specialized equipment, our technicians will extract water from the affected area.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use industrial-grade drying equipment to remove excess moisture from the area. This step is essential in preventing mold growth and ensuring your home is dry and safe.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the area is dry, our technicians will clean and sanitize the affected area to prevent mold growth and ensure your home is safe and healthy.
Step 5: Repair and Reconstruction
Finally, our team will repair and reconstruct any damaged areas to ensure your home is restored to its original condition.

Warning Signs You Need Window Leak Water Removal
Ignoring warning signs of window leak water damage can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show mold growth, which can be hazardous to your health. If you notice musty smells coming from your windows,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ue immediately.
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ings
Water stains can be a sign of a leaky window, which can cause further damage if left unaddressed. If you notice water stains on your walls or ceilings, contact us immediately to schedule a repair.
Peeling Paint and Warped Trim
Peeling paint and warped trim can be a sign of water damage, which can lead to costly repairs if left unaddressed. If you notice these issues, it’s essential to investigate and address the problem quickly.

Window Leak Water Removal Cost in South Hill, WA
The cost of window leak water removal in South Hill, WA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ning products used |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, type of materials used |
